Govt slams Katswe Sisterhood, media for exposing child prostitution

Speaking to The Herald, Public Service, Labour and Social Welfare Minister Prisca Mupfumira criticised Katswe Sisterhood for operating without being registered as a Private Voluntary Organisation. She also criticised the media for airing a programme on radio which exposed the nine-year-old, saying it was against the rights of children.

Said Mupfumira:

We need the privacy of the children to be protected. It was wrong for the media to interview one of the vulnerable children who used a pseudo name as Lady B and expose her to social media platforms, as it is an abuse of her human rights. We have a fully-fledged department of social welfare to look after every child. Culturally, the community also has a responsibility to look after children and report if they identify any social ills taking place.
